What is a pediatric surgery expert witness?
A pediatric surgery expert witness is a specialized surgeon who explains standards of care in child surgical cases. They assist by reviewing medical records, giving expert opinions, and testifying in court.
What types of cases may benefit from the insights of a pediatric surgery expert witness?
A pediatric surgery expert witness assists in birth injury, neonatal surgery, pediatric trauma, congenital anomaly, minimally invasive surgery, postoperative complication, and standard-of-care cases.
How can a pediatric surgery expert witness evaluate alleged deviations from the standard of care?
A pediatric surgery expert witness evaluates alleged deviations from the standard of care by reviewing records, guidelines, and testimony to compare actions with accepted pediatric surgical practice.
What pediatric surgery expert witness qualifications are most persuasive at trial?
The most persuasive pediatric surgery expert witness has board certification, extensive pediatric surgical experience, academic or research credentials, and prior courtroom testimony.
How does a pediatric surgery expert witness analyze causation in neonatal surgical injury claims?
A pediatric surgery expert witness analyzes causation in neonatal surgical injury claims by reviewing records, standards of care, timing, mechanisms of injury, and alternative medical explanations.
